She's really not that different from the original -- just a different mix of the same traits. Despite the silly line Gary Oldman delivered in the movie, Dr. Smith wasn't really "evil" in the sense of active malevolence toward others, just a narcissistic coward and pathological liar who'd do anything for his own safety, comfort, and satisfaction, maybe feeling a twinge of regret if it brought harmful consequences to others, but still feeling justified in doing it anyway. (He only sabotaged the ship in the pilot because he was going to be paid handsomely for it, and he expected the loss of life to be remote enough that he wouldn't have to face it directly.) That ended up being mostly played for laughs in the original show, but the new show has found an interestingly different way to put together the same essential set of attributes, which is impressive.
